> I was wondering what the status of support for DA8xx in u-boot is. Is
> anyone working on that?
>
> The reason I ask is that I have made an initial port for the TI da830
> evm board which seems to be working (serial, ethernet dhcp & tftp and
> i2c tested) and seems capable of booting Linux at least.
>
> It is based on GPL code from several sources, not least of which is from
> TI's old 1.3.3 version of u-boot, but I have updated it to support
> CONFIG_NET_MULTI and sorted out the padding changes in the ns16550
> driver CONFIGs. It uses already present davinci drivers where possible.
>
> I have interest in getting at least USB and NAND support working as well
> - maybe SPI FLASH too - and will work on that as access to hardware
> allows.
>
> My git tree is up to date, but I'm new to git too, so I have no idea how
> to dump a patch.
Try git format-patch
